Romantically Challenged is a short-lived American sitcom that was aired on ABC in 2010. The show featured Alyssa Milano as one of the main characters, showing her strong comedic prowess that perfectly complemented her dramatic skills famously exhibited in past shows.
The premise of the sitcom is simple yet intriguing - it probes into the lives of a group of friends who are, as the show title suggests, romantically challenged. Alyssa Milano portrays Rebecca Thomas, a recently divorced single mom trying to find love again while juggling her responsibilities of raising her teenage son. Milano's Rebecca is the heart of the story, with her character's vulnerability, relatability, and comedic timing setting the tone for the sitcom. The viewers are taken along on Rebecca's journey, witnessing her persevering attempts to master the art of modern-day dating, which Milano excellently portrays with humor and sweetness.
The show also presents a delightful ensemble of actors who complete the circle of friends exhibiting different perspectives on love and relationships. This includes Perry, a serial dater played by Kyle Bornheimer, Shawn, a commitment-shy man played by Josh Lawson, and Lisa, Rebecca's younger but more romantically experienced sister played by Kelly Stables. Together, the characters present a comedic tableau of romance issues that many viewers can identify with.

The show, created by Ricky Blitt, was indeed a promising addition to the ABC lineup with its combination of well-crafted humor and heartwarming narratives of love and friendship. However, it was unfortunately cancelled after only one season. Romantically Challenged is a series categorized as a canceled. Spanning 1 seasons with a total of 4 episodes, the show debuted on 2010. The series has earned a moderate reviews from both critics and viewers. The IMDb score stands at 5.3.
